引言
随着互联网技术的不断发展,HTML5作为新一代的网页标准,已经逐渐成为构建现代网页应用的核心技术。本文将深入探讨HTML5的关键特性,并为您提供打造高效舰队网页体验的攻略。
HTML5简介
HTML5是HTML的第五个版本,它在原有HTML的基础上增加了许多新特性,如音频、视频、绘图、离线存储等,使得网页开发更加便捷和高效。
HTML5关键特性
1. 音频和视频
HTML5引入了<audio>和<video>标签,允许网页直接嵌入音频和视频内容,无需额外的插件。
<audio controls>
<source src="audio.mp3" type="audio/mpeg">
您的浏览器不支持音频播放。
</audio>
<video controls>
<source src="video.mp4" type="video/mp4">
您的浏览器不支持视频播放。
</video>
2. 图形和绘图
HTML5的<canvas>元素允许在网页上进行绘图,支持多种绘图API,如2D上下文和WebGL。
var canvas = document.getElementById('myCanvas');
var ctx = canvas.getContext('2d');
ctx.fillStyle = '#FF0000';
ctx.fillRect(0, 0, 150, 150);
3. 离线存储
HTML5提供了本地存储解决方案,如localStorage和sessionStorage,允许网页在用户关闭浏览器后仍然保留数据。
// 设置数据
localStorage.setItem('key', 'value');
// 获取数据
var value = localStorage.getItem('key');
4. 表单增强
HTML5对表单元素进行了增强,如新增了<input type="email">、<input type="date">等,提高了表单的可用性和用户体验。
<form>
<input type="email" placeholder="Enter your email">
<input type="date" placeholder="Enter your birth date">
<input type="submit" value="Submit">
</form>
打造高效舰队网页体验攻略
1. 优化页面加载速度
- 压缩图片和CSS/JavaScript文件。
- 使用CDN加速内容分发。
- 利用浏览器缓存。
2. 提高交互性
- 利用HTML5的图形和绘图功能,创建丰富的交互式元素。
- 使用CSS3动画和过渡效果,提升用户体验。
3. 适应不同设备
- 使用响应式设计,确保网页在不同设备上都能良好显示。
- 优化移动端体验,如简化操作流程、优化触摸事件。
4. 确保安全性
- 使用HTTPS协议,保护用户数据安全。
- 对敏感数据进行加密处理。
总结
HTML5为网页开发带来了许多新特性,通过合理运用这些特性,我们可以打造出高效、丰富的舰队网页体验。遵循本文提供的攻略,相信您的网页应用将更加出色。
